I’m currently making 2 more games besides Cross/Me.

The first is based off of a book I wrote. It’s called THE DREAMER, Part I: Awakening. It will be a side-scrolling beat-em-up platformer game with some very interesting battle elements. It will, unlike Cross/Me, have a much more intense and professional frame of mind to it. High-quality sprites, an original music soundtrack, voice actors, etc. I hope that, when this game is complete in a couple years, it will be a huge hit.

The second game I’m working on will have a much lower production quality, but also a relatively unique concept. It will be a side-scrolling survival game, with many variables besides just hunger and health, such as thirst, stamina, sanity, immune health, strength, etc. Basically a lot of things to micro-manage with just 1 character. The choices you make in the game will also affect other NPC’s, so be careful. This game has not yet been titled, but a demo should be out soon.
